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,343,080,455
Lastest Block:
1,995,595
Utxos:
1,986,016
Nodes:
323
OmniXEP Contracts:
280
Block details
[STAKE]
16/07/2024 17:25:04 UTC
Txid
11443003e5ff9ae56d1fcc5baad363be7d4c01ed5c3427ca24ea1a7ca1111381
Block
1,401,994
Block hash
c33a133ba876baed423d088f5ab3099a8fecffe9e5b204da9a464d2b0a8341ce
Stake amount
613.58085787 XEP
Sender
ep1qvgfc3mp0gsf5ctfg90xk4yfh2wfkyury3setdx
Recipient
ep1q9vyqdrsz4a74dnyrldmtuueud9r6cmak9fcz8v
(9,827,419.14588829 XEP)